Maturing Multifamily Loans: Opportunities and Challenges in the Current Debt Market
The multifamily real estate debt market is entering a pivotal period. Over the next three years, more than 10,000 multifamily properties across the U.S. have loans maturing, totaling over $150 billion in outstanding debt. While this presents challenges for property owners facing refinancing, it also creates opportunities for experienced operators and investors to acquire quality assets at a discount. $150 Billion in Multifamily Loans Set to Mature by 2025 According to Yardi

Is the U.S. Becoming a Renter Nation?
The American Dream of homeownership has evolved significantly over the past two decades. Rising home prices, higher interest rates, and shifting lifestyle priorities have made buying a home more challenging—and less appealing—for many Americans. As affordability pressures mount, renting is no longer just a temporary solution. For a growing portion of the population, it’s becoming a long-term lifestyle choice.
